Dictators, perhaps because they know their own lies so well, have usually realised the power of history. Consequently, they have tried to re-write, deny, or destroy the past.

Margaret MacMillan

If history is the judge to which we appeal, then it can also find against us. It can highlight our mistakes by reminding us of those who, at other times, faced similar problems but who made different, perhaps better decisions.

Margaret MacMillan

Nationalism brought Germany and Italy into being, destroyed Austrio-Hungary, and, more recently, broke apart Yugoslavia. People have suffered and died, and have harmed and killed others, for their 'nation'.

Margaret MacMillan

Born: December 23, 1943 (age 81)
Bio: Margaret Olwen MacMillan is a Canadian historian and professor at the University of Oxford, where she is Warden of St Antony's College.
Known for:
  1. The War That Ended Peace (2013)
  2. History's People: Personalities and the Past (2015)
  3. Women of the Raj (1988)
